Involutivity of truncated microsupports

Masaki Kashiwara, Térésa Monteiro Fernandes, Pierre Schapira (2003)

Bulletin de la Société Mathématique de France

Using a result of J.-M. Bony, we prove the weak involutivity of truncated microsupports. More precisely, given a sheaf F on a real manifold and k , if two functions vanish on SS k ( F ) , then so does their Poisson bracket.

On the C -singularities of regular holonomic distributions

Emmanuel Andronikof (1992)

Annales de l'institut Fourier

The analytic and 𝒞 wave-front sets of a distribution which is a solution of a regular holonomic differential system are shown to coincide. More generally, we give comparison theorems for solutions of a regular holonomic system of microdifferential equations in various spaces of microfunctions, as a simple extension of a result of Kashiwara.
